Lhasa Beer Festival blends tradition with modernity

Many residents gathered on Saturday evening at the North Square of Wangfujing in Lhasa for the grand opening of the 2025 Lhasa Beer Festival as the city kicked off a month-long celebration blending Tibetan tradition, modern music, and youth culture.
Live bands, ethnic dance performances, and a standout DJ-Gorshey fusion dance ignited the crowd, creating a mass dance moment uniting locals and tourists in celebration.
According to Xizang Lhasa Brewery, the organizer, the event will run until Aug 10. This year's festival centers on wine culture, youth trends, and urban life.
